What Matters Most
Permit requirements vary widely by municipality. Some cities require permits for any work beyond replacing a light fixture; others have much more lenient thresholds.
Pro Tip
Ask whether your panel qualifies for a solar-ready upgrade. Even if you're not installing solar now, future-proofing during a panel upgrade adds minimal cost.
Common Mistake
Using the wrong gauge wire for a circuit. Undersized wiring creates fire risk and will fail inspection. Always let a licensed pro size the wire.
Best Time to Buy
Holiday lighting season (November-January) drives up electrician demand for outdoor work. Book early if you need exterior outlets or repairs.
Biloxi vs State & National Average
| Category | Biloxi | Mississippi Avg | National Avg |
|---|---|---|---|
| Average cost | $284 | $306 | $350 |
| Low estimate | $162 | $230 | $263 |
| High estimate | $405 | $398 | $455 |

Permit Requirements in MS
MS's building codes require permits for most electrical work work affecting structural, electrical, or plumbing systems. In Biloxi, permit fees typically run $122-$406, with inspection wait times of 1-2 weeks. Skipping permits saves short-term but creates serious problems at resale.
DIY vs. Professional
Should you DIY electrical work in Biloxi? With labor costs below average, professional help is accessible. Unless you have genuine experience, hiring a pro delivers strong ROI. The sweet spot: do your own demo and cleanup, hire pros for skilled work.
Finding Reliable Contractors
In Biloxi, word of mouth remains the most reliable way to find good contractors — reputation matters enormously in smaller markets. Get at least three written quotes, and be wary of any bid more than 20% below the others.
Climate Impact on Electrical Work in Biloxi
🌤️ Biloxi's subtropical climate creates specific electrical work considerations: year-round humidity accelerates corrosion, UV exposure degrades materials faster, and hurricane season means wind-resistance standards for everything.
